Supramolecular Association between γ-Cyclodextrin and Preyssler-Type Polyoxotungstate
The development of hybrid materials based on polyoxometalates constitutes a strategy for the design of multifunctional materials. The slow evaporation of an aqueous solution of [NaP<sub>5</sub>W<sub>30</sub>O<sub>110</sub>]<sup>14−</sup> in the presenc...
